Catherine, Duchess of Cambridge, GCVO (born Catherine Elizabeth Middleton; 9 January 1982) is a member of the British royal family. Her husband, Prince William, Duke of Cambridge, is expected to become king of the United Kingdom and 15 other Commonwealth realms, making Catherine a likely future queen consort.

Dave GreenfieldThe Strangler's keyboard player contracted coronavirus following an extended stay in hospital for heart problems and passed away aged 71.

Hugh Cornwell, lead vocalist on their biggest hit, 'Golden Brown', paid tribute to Dave on social media. He said: "He was the difference between the Stranglers and every other punk band.

His musical skill and gentle nature gave an interesting twist to the band. He should be remembered as the man who gave the world the music of 'Golden Brown. '" He is survived by his wife, Pam.
